Output 27d3d8cbffc41a5b1d1b9098f54c3b3c68501220f0de441ac551ef89171aa174:24

value
783960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02f29e2411a2df565d2b4bf507acff29da451855 OP_EQUAL
address
31xbvJYo3gBYFshazbBEgMhHsLVEMsWjha
transaction
27d3d8cbffc41a5b1d1b9098f54c3b3c68501220f0de441ac551ef89171aa174
confirmations
351942
spent
true